Should you play it?

Fishing at the Lake Full of Cats is a puzzle solving, cat collecting, fishing game where you uncover the secrets of Silly Lake in a quest to fish up every last one of its pointy eared denizens.

What works

  • Charming and quirky humor
  • Relaxing and enjoyable gameplay
  • Excellent value for price
  • Creative cat designs and story
  • Pleasant music and visuals

Things to keep in mind

  • Very short playtime
  • Limited gameplay depth
  • No multiplayer or social features
  • Minimal customization options
  • Some minor bugs reported
